区块链必须学的知识:从基础到应用全攻略

    
            
        
            

        什么是区块链?

        哎,区块链这个词近几年可真火啊!大街小巷、各种社交媒体上,不少朋友都在聊。你可能会问,区块链究竟是什么呢?简单来说,区块链是一种分布式数据库技术,它通过加密算法保证了数据的安全性和透明度。不同于传统的集中式存储,区块链将数据分散存储在多个节点上,所有参与者都能看到同一份记录,这大大提高了可信度。

        区块链的核心概念

        想必你对“去中心化”这个词也听得不少。去中心化的意思,就是没有一个单独的“老板”来控制所有的数据和交易。比如,人们常提到的比特币就是基于区块链技术,任何人都可以参与,没有银行或机构介入。

        接下来我们得说说“共识机制”。这也是区块链中超级重要的概念。简单一点理解,就是所有参与者如何确保数据一致性的规则。好比你和朋友一起打扑克,大家都需要遵守同样的游戏规则才能进行游戏。而在区块链世界,“工作量证明”(PoW)和“权益证明”(PoS)是两种常见的共识机制,每种都有各自的优缺点。

        为什么要学习区块链?

        听到这里,肯定有朋友想知道:学区块链有什么用处?我告诉你,区块链技术不仅仅局限在虚拟货币,它的应用可广泛得很。比如,供应链管理、数字身份认证、电子投票等等。学习区块链,能够帮助你更好地了解未来的发展趋势。很多大公司、机构甚至政府都在尝试将区块链技术融入他们的业务中。

        入门区块链需要掌握的基本知识

        那么,作为一个初学者,应该从哪些方面入手呢?让我们来聊聊几个重点知识点。

        1. 数据结构

        区块链的核心就是数据结构,理解区块(Block)和链(Chain)的关系是基础。每个区块包含了一系列的交易信息,而这些区块是按时间顺序连接起来的,形成了一个链条。这种结构的特点就是一旦数据被写入区块,就几乎无法更改了。所以,这增加了数据的安全性。

        2. 加密算法

        咱们的区块链技术离不开加密机制,比如哈希算法。哈希可以把一段数据转换成固定长度的字符串,而且不同的数据几乎不可能产生相同的哈希值。这就确保了每个数据块的唯一性。你可以把它想象成给每个数据块上了一个“身份证”,无人能够伪造。

        3. 智能合约

        智能合约是区块链中的又一个炫酷概念,简单说就是可以自动执行合约条款的程序。想象一下,不用中介,直接通过代码就能完成交易。比如,你可以设定一个合约,如果条件满足,钱就自动转账。这样既节省了时间,又增加了效率,未来可能会颠覆很多行业。

        4. 区块链的应用场景

        学了基础知识之后,了解区块链的应用场景同样重要。比如在金融行业,区块链可以实现快速、低成本的跨境交易。而在医疗行业,数据的透明性有助于提升患者信息的安全性。此外,在艺术领域,NFT(非同质化代币)也为艺术创作和交易带来了新机遇。

        学习区块链的方法

        现在你可能会想,怎么才能学会这些知识呢?这里分享一下我的学习经验。

        1. 在线课程

        网络上有许多免费的区块链课程,比如Coursera、edX等平台,可以从基础开始学。一般来说,视频课结合阅读资料效果最好,可以反复听,打牢基础。

        2. 参与社区

        加入区块链相关的社交媒体群组、论坛,跟志同道合的小伙伴讨论交流,能让你快速掌握新知识。比如,像Reddit、微博上都有很多关于区块链的讨论板块。

        3. 动手实践

        学区块链,光听可不行,动手实践最重要。你可以尝试自己搭建一个简单的区块链系统,或参与一些开源项目,边学边做。实践出真知,才不会觉得枯燥乏味。

        总结

        当然,学习区块链的路上难免会有些挑战,不用害怕,慢慢来。让自己沉浸在这个新兴领域,多动手、多交流,就一定能掌握这门技能。未来,无论是求职、创业,懂点区块链都可能会为你打开一扇新门。

        所以,转换思维,拥抱区块链这个浪潮吧!你会发现这个世界变得越来越有趣。如果你有任何问题或者想讨论的,随时可以找我聊聊!

              author

              Appnox App

              content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  related post

                                                  leave a reply